In the late 19th & early 20th century the design on United States circulating coinage was rather uninspired. Charles Barber had been the chief designer for the UnitedStates Mint and his design was used on the obverse of the ten cent, quarter dollar& half dollar coinage. If like Mike Wolfe & Frank Fritz of American Pickers on the History Channel; you love "rusty gold", then you probably like to browse the area antique dealers. Mike recently expanded the franchise into the Nashville market with a store located in a historic district & inside what was once the Marathon Motor Works. At 1300 Clinton Street, Nashville, TN, it features "picks" from their travels, collectibles & licensed gear for fans.
